如何解决Vue2表格隐藏某一列后固定列出现空白行的问题?

vue2表格隐藏列后固定列出现空白行的解决方法

在使用vue2开发项目时,隐藏表格列后,如果表格包含固定列,可能会在固定列顶部出现空白行,影响美观和用户体验。本文将介绍如何解决此问题,尤其针对使用element-ui table组件的情况。

假设您遇到如下情况:

如何解决Vue2表格隐藏某一列后固定列出现空白行的问题?如何解决Vue2表格隐藏某一列后固定列出现空白行的问题?如何解决Vue2表格隐藏某一列后固定列出现空白行的问题?

如果您的表格组件是element-ui的el-table,那么解决方法相对简单。在隐藏列后,您可以手动调用el-table的一个方法来重新渲染表格,从而消除空白行。 该方法的具体实现方式如下图所示:

如何解决Vue2表格隐藏某一列后固定列出现空白行的问题?

通过调用此方法(具体方法名可能因element-ui版本而异,请参考官方文档),可以强制el-table重新计算布局,从而去除固定列顶部的空白行,恢复表格的正常显示,提升用户体验。 请注意,确保您正确地调用了该方法,并在合适的时机(例如,在隐藏列操作完成后)进行调用。 如果您的表格组件并非element-ui的el-table,则需要根据具体组件的文档寻找类似的重新渲染或布局更新方法。

立即学习前端免费学习笔记(深入)”;

© 版权声明
THE END
喜欢就支持一下吧
点赞6 分享